Learn evidence-based HIV prevention strategies specifically tailored for adolescent populations in this 52-minute medical education webinar presented by Dr. Maria C. Monge, a board-certified physician with expertise in pediatrics and internal medicine. Explore age-appropriate prevention methods, risk assessment techniques, and communication strategies for healthcare providers working with teenage patients. Discover current guidelines for pre-exposure prophylaxis (PrEP) in adolescents, understand the unique challenges and vulnerabilities this population faces regarding HIV transmission, and examine best practices for counseling young people about sexual health and risk reduction. Gain insights into creating supportive clinical environments that encourage open dialogue about HIV prevention while respecting adolescent autonomy and confidentiality requirements. Review the latest research on adolescent HIV epidemiology, behavioral interventions, and the role of family and community support systems in prevention efforts.
